WebApr 20, 2024 · The sustainable taxonomy sets out what the EU considers to be green practices across a whole range of industries and sectors, from energy to manufacturing, and from agriculture to transport. It will inform companies, investors and politicians on where “sustainable” investments, subsidies and other financing should be directed. WebJul 13, 2024 · Greenpeace has announced that it will, first, submit a formal request for internal review to the Commission, and if the result is negative, it will pursue legal action at the European Court of Justice against the Commission for including fossil gas and nuclear energy in the taxonomy. WebOct 13, 2024 · In particular, Greenpeace argue that the terming of gas – which is the highest emitter of carbon and methane in the European power sector – as sustainable is a denial of climate science. 1 Greenpeace …

WebJul 6, 2024 · Only 278 members of the European Parliament voted against designating investment in gas and nuclear as “green”, falling short of the 353 majority needed to reject the legal act.
